Job Description

The Constructor Data Platform is a foundational component for all internal data and ML teams. It handles the ingestion of over 1 TB of compressed events daily and manages over 6 PB of data in our data lake.

The Data Platform:

  • Is a comprehensive set of tools and infrastructure used daily by every data scientist and ML engineer in our company.
  • Implements public-facing APIs for event ingestion (FastAPI) and real-time analytics (ClickHouse, Cube).
  • Manages data storage in appropriate formats (S3, ClickHouse, Delta).
  • Facilitates data processing using technologies such as Python, Spark/Databricks, ClickHouse, AWS Lambda, and Kinesis.
  • Includes robust monitoring solutions (Prometheus, OpenTelemetry, PagerDuty, Sentry).
  • Ensures automated testing of pipelines and data quality.
  • Provides cost observability and optimization capabilities.
  • Offers comprehensive tools for developers to develop, run, test, and schedule data pipelines, along with all necessary support and documentation.

Our platform is developed by the Data Lake Team and the Data Infrastructure Team.

About the Data Infrastructure Team

We're hiring a Senior Data Engineer to work on our Data Infrastructure Team. This team is responsible for:

  • Job scheduling and orchestration for data pipelines.
  • Deployment and management of BI tools.
  • Real-time analytics infrastructure (ClickHouse, AWS Lambda, Cube.js, and related tooling).
  • Real-time log ingestion and processing, including data compliance.
  • Core data services (e.g., Kubernetes, Ray, metadata services) and enterprise-wide observability solutions (based on ClickHouse and OpenTelemetry).

Requirements

We are seeking an engineer with at least 4 years of experience who possesses strong programming skills (ideally in Python), and expertise in big data engineering, web services, and cloud platforms (ideally AWS). We are looking for someone eager to build diverse components and drive the evolution of our platform while working closely with our users. Excellent English communication skills and robust computer science background is a strong requirement.

You will contribute to building various data platform components, actively incorporate user feedback, and proactively drive improvements. Here are some of the projects you may be involved with:

  • Implement a real-time, cross-regional event processing solution, ingesting data into multiple data storage systems.
  • Deploy OpenMetadata within Kubernetes for use by data pipelines.
  • Design ClickHouse tables to store logs for company services and define a way to interact with them via Grafana.
